The Thule Sapling Child Carrier Backpack is designed to comfortably and safely carry your child on hikes, supporting a good fit for the parent as well. It features an ErgoRide child seat that provides solid under-leg support and ventilated areas to keep your child cool, along with a UPF 50 sunshade for sun protection. Parents benefit from adjustable torso and hip belts, plus a fully ventilated back panel that helps keep them comfortable during long walks.

With a 22L gear compartment accessible from the side, you get convenient storage space without needing to take off the pack. Loading the child is flexible too, thanks to dual access points from the top or side. The pack weighs about 7 pounds, which is reasonable for this type of carrier but something to consider if you want something lighter. It’s made from durable, eco-friendly materials and includes a removable, machine-washable child seat and drool pad for easy cleaning—helpful after messy adventures.

The modular design allows adding accessories like extra storage or weather protection, though these come separately. The hydration compatibility is a bonus for longer hikes. This backpack suits active parents looking for comfort, safety, and convenience in a baby carrier made for hiking, although those wanting an ultra-light carrier or built-in weather protection might need additional accessories.

The Osprey Poco LT is a well-designed baby carrier backpack suited for families who enjoy hiking or everyday outings with toddlers. One of its biggest strengths is its lightweight and compact build, weighing just about 5.5 pounds, making it easier to carry and store compared to bulkier models. The folding stainless steel frame is a smart touch, allowing the carrier to pack flat for travel or storage, which is handy for trips or city use.

Comfort is addressed through an adjustable fit system that adapts to different body sizes, so multiple caregivers can use it comfortably. The ventilated AirScape back panel with breathable mesh helps keep the wearer cool, which is useful during longer walks. Safety-wise, the carrier includes a built-in UPF 50 sunshade to protect your child from harmful sun rays, a thoughtful feature for sunny adventures. Storage options seem limited as the emphasis is on compactness, so if you need to carry lots of gear alongside your child, this might not be the best fit.

The design prioritizes ease of use and comfort for short to moderate trips rather than heavy-duty hiking or long expeditions. For those seeking a lightweight, travel-friendly baby carrier that balances comfort with safety features, the Poco LT serves as a solid choice, especially for families on the go who value convenience and sun protection.

Buying Guide for the Best Hiking Backpack Baby Carrier

Choosing the right hiking backpack baby carrier is crucial for both your comfort and your baby's safety and happiness. When selecting a baby carrier for hiking, you need to consider several key specifications to ensure it meets your needs and provides a pleasant experience for both you and your child. Here are the main factors to consider when picking the best hiking backpack baby carrier for you.
Weight CapacityWeight capacity refers to the maximum weight the carrier can safely hold, including your baby and any additional gear. This is important because exceeding the weight limit can compromise the carrier's safety and durability. Weight capacities typically range from 30 to 50 pounds. If your baby is on the heavier side or you plan to carry extra items, opt for a higher weight capacity. For smaller babies or shorter hikes, a lower capacity may suffice.
Comfort and FitComfort and fit are crucial for both the parent and the baby. Look for carriers with adjustable straps, padded shoulder straps, and a supportive hip belt to distribute weight evenly and reduce strain. Some carriers also offer adjustable back panels to fit different torso lengths. Ensure the carrier fits snugly and comfortably on your body, and that your baby is securely and comfortably seated. If you plan on long hikes, prioritize comfort features to avoid discomfort and fatigue.
Safety FeaturesSafety features are essential to protect your baby during hikes. Look for carriers with a sturdy frame, a secure harness system, and a sunshade or rain cover to shield your baby from the elements. Some carriers also include a kickstand for stability when loading and unloading your baby. Ensure all safety features are easy to use and reliable. If you hike in varying weather conditions or rough terrain, prioritize carriers with comprehensive safety features.
Storage OptionsStorage options refer to the compartments and pockets available for carrying essentials like diapers, snacks, water bottles, and personal items. This is important for convenience and organization during hikes. Carriers can have minimal storage with just a few pockets, or extensive storage with multiple compartments and large pockets. If you prefer to travel light, a carrier with minimal storage may be sufficient. For longer hikes or if you need to carry more items, choose a carrier with ample storage space.
VentilationVentilation is the airflow provided by the carrier to keep both you and your baby cool and comfortable. This is important to prevent overheating, especially during warm weather hikes. Carriers with mesh panels or breathable fabrics offer better ventilation. If you often hike in hot climates, prioritize carriers with good ventilation. For cooler climates, ventilation may be less critical, but still consider it for overall comfort.
Ease of UseEase of use refers to how simple it is to adjust, load, and unload the carrier. This is important for convenience and efficiency, especially when hiking alone. Look for carriers with intuitive adjustment systems, easy-to-reach buckles, and features like a kickstand for stability. If you frequently hike solo or need to make quick adjustments, prioritize carriers that are user-friendly and straightforward to operate.
